Man on Indiana 63 bridge over Wabash halts traffic

Staff Writer
The Tribune-Star

TERRE HAUTE — Traffic on Terre Haute’s north side was temporarily blocked as authorities responded to a potential suicide attempt.

Personnel from the Terre Haute City Fire and Police departments were assisted by deputies from the Vigo County Sheriff’s Department about 5:45 p.m. near the bridge at Maple Avenue and Indiana 63. Traffic was reportedly blocked about 10 minutes while responders searched for a man believed to be trying to jump from the bridge.

According to personnel at Vigo County’s central dispatch, the man was located and traffic resumed shortly.
